Durability of Dukovany shallow land repository engineered barriers. Appendix 7: Czech Republic
- 1. Nuclear Research Institute (Czech Republic)
Description
The main aim of this project was to explore the durability of engineering barriers used at Dukovany shallow land repository as a support of safety assessments. This appendix summarises the principal results focused on durability of asphaltopropyleneconcrete (APC) hydroisolation and steel reinforced concrete construction
